On regularity theory for generalized surfaces

By Gianmarco Caldini (University of Trento)

The natural question of how much smoother integral currents are with respect to their initial definition goes back to the late 1950s and to the origin of the theory with the seminal article of Federer and Fleming. In this seminar I will explain how closely one can approximate an integral current representing a given homology class by a smooth submanifold. Part of what will be discussed is derived from a joint study with William Browder and Camillo De Lellis, and builds on earlier preliminary work by the former author together with Frederick Almgren.
